The rising country star is gearing up to release his new album, When the Good Guys Winon Friday (Oct. 27). It features the album's lead single "Happens Like That" and title track, which he also recently shared. He co-wrote eight of the project's 13 songs alongside top writers including Tyler Hubbard of Florida Georgia Line, Mark Nesler and Jordan Schmidt. There's even a track by his alter ego, Earl Dibbles Jr.
